    At the 2021 American Music Awards, Evermore won the American Music Award for Favorite Pop/Rock Album, as Swift's record-breaking seventh nod and fourth win in the category. Swift was also nominated for Artist of the Year and Favorite Pop/Rock Female Artist , and won the latter for a record-breaking sixth time.

    Evermore is a self-titled greatest hits album by New Zealand rock band Evermore released on 14 October 2009 in the UK and 12 March 2010 in Australia and New Zealand. The album is a collection of songs from the band's entire history, as well as three new songs including the single " Underground ".

    Real Life is the second studio album by Evermore, released on 8 July 2006.It debuted on the ARIA Charts at number five and on the Recording Industry Association of New Zealand charts at number two.
